TRIPLE PLL FIELD PROG. SPREAD SPECTRUM CLOCK SYNTHESIZER ICS280
Description
Features
The ICS280 field programmable spread spectrum clock
synthesizer generates up to four high-quality,
high-frequency clock outputs including multiple reference
clocks from a low-frequency crystal input. It is designed to
replace crystals, crystal oscillators and stand alone spread
spectrum devices in most electronic systems.
• Packaged as 16-pin TSSOP
• Eight addressable registers
• Replaces multiple crystals and oscillators
• Output frequencies up to 200 MHz at 3.3 V
• Configurable Spread Spectrum Modulation
• Input crystal frequency of 5 to 27 MHz
• Input clock frequency of 3 to 166 MHz
• Up to four reference outputs

Using ICS’ VersaClock software to configure PLLs and
outputs, the ICS280 contains a One-Time Programmable
(OTP) ROM for field programmability. Programming
features include input/output frequencies, spread spectrum
amount and eight selectable configuration registers.
• Operating voltages of 3.3 V
• Controllable output drive levels
• Advanced, low-power CMOS process
• Available in RoHS compliant packaging
Using Phase-Locked Loop (PLL) techniques, the device
runs from a standard fundamental mode, inexpensive
crystal, or clock. It can replace multiple crystals and
oscillators, saving board space and cost.
The ICS280 is also available in factory programmed custom
versions for high-volume applications.
